char *
TclpAlloc(
    unsigned int reqSize)
{
    Cache *cachePtr;
    Block *blockPtr;
    register int bucket;
    size_t size;

    if (sizeof(int) >= sizeof(size_t)) {
	/* An unsigned int overflow can also be a size_t overflow */
	const size_t zero = 0;
	const size_t max = ~zero;

	if (((size_t) reqSize) > max - sizeof(Block) - RCHECK) {
	    /* Requested allocation exceeds memory */
	    return NULL;
	}
    }

    cachePtr = TclpGetAllocCache();
    if (cachePtr == NULL) {
	cachePtr = GetCache();
    }
